Stellant Systems Manufacturing Technician in Williamsport, Pennsylvania

Overview

Job Title: Manufacturing Technician

Job Location: Williamsport, PA

This full-time position will be responsible for the assembly, test and evaluation of high-voltage power supplies. A successful candidate may expect to perform the interconnecting and harnessing of wiring operations, as well as thru-hole and surface mount soldering of components. In addition, they will install finished assemblies or subassemblies in cases and cabinets.

Responsibilities

  • Assisting engineering staff members with troubleshooting (to component level) and repair of high-voltage power supplies.

  • Installing sub-assemblies into chassis, interconnecting and testing.

  • Troubleshooting, isolating, and repairing complex electronic systems.

  • Preparing thorough documentation on all work performed.

  • Perform final assembly test and environmental testing.

Qualifications

  • Knowledge of analog and digital theory.

  • Minimum 2 years of related electronics technical experience that includes knowledge of electronic test equipment and procedures and working knowledge of specialized test equipment.

  • A relevant Associate’s degree, comprehensive electronics training in a military or civilian technical school, or equivalent additional electronics lab or test operations experience is preferred.

  • Must be capable of safely working around high voltage over 600v through 10Kv; previous experience working with high voltage is a plus.

  • Must be able to lift 35 pounds.

  • Requires the ability to pass J-STD solder certification.

  • Effective verbal and written communication skills are needed.

  • Good manual dexterity is necessary.

  • Requires the ability to use soldering irons, hot plates, UV curve systems, RTV dispensing, and strip wire tools.

  • Requires the ability to work in a fast-moving environment and coordinate multiple tasks effectively.
